FAS‑ASD‑DIAG Diagnostic Software
Figure 3.4: Diagnostic software for importing and reading out the device data
The FAS‑ASD‑DIAG Diagnostic Software enables the saved and current statuses of the FAS-420
and error messages to be saved on a PC or laptop.
Data is transmitted to the diagnostic appliance via the infrared port of the aspirating smoke
detector. The USB cable provided is used to transmit the data from the diagnostic appliance
to the PC/laptop (see figure above).
Diagnostic messages remain saved in the FAS-420 for at least 3 days in order to be able to
evaluate even short, sporadically occurring errors (e.g. in case of changed operating
conditions). Resetting the FAS-420 via the diagnostic software deletes all saved diagnostic
messages. The software also allows the deletion of error messages.
Notice!
The diagnostic software can be used to save in file format all stored and current diagnostics
data and any settings made via the fire panel programming software. To be able to compare
the data read out, save each file under a different file name.

Remote Indicators

A remote indicator must be connected if the aspirating smoke detector is not directly visible
or has been mounted in false ceilings or floors.
The external detector alarm display is installed in an obvious place in halls or entrances of the
building section or areas concerned.
The display is connected to the unit motherboard via the "X6 ext. Display" (D-/D+/V-/V+). Only
digital remote indicators made by Wagner can be used for this connection; these are available
by separate order.
Alternatively, FNS‑420‑R LSN Strobes can be connected via LSN and configured via
FSP‑5000‑RPS.
